Bristol Stoke Park Colony

A view of the Stoke Park Colony for mentally defective children, near Stapleton, Bristol. The institution was established in 1909 by the Rev Harold Nelson Burden

This evocative photograph offers a glimpse into the past of the Stoke Park Colony, an institution established in 1909 near Stapleton, Bristol, for the care and welfare of mentally defective children. Founded by the Reverend Harold Nelson Burden, the colony was dedicated to providing a safe and nurturing environment for those in need of specialized care and support. The image captures the picturesque grounds of the colony, with children playing and engaging in various activities amidst the lush greenery. The serene atmosphere is a testament to the compassionate and caring nature of the institution, which sought to provide a sense of normalcy and joy for its residents. At the time, the establishment of such institutions was a significant step forward in the provision of social services for individuals with mental disabilities, who were often overlooked and marginalized in society. The Stoke Park Colony represented a beacon of hope and opportunity, offering a chance for these children to grow and thrive in a supportive and inclusive environment.
